I recently upgraded my CPU Cooling solution from a Zalman CNPS9900 to a Corsair H80, and my GPU temps have risen significantly (MSI 560TI Twin Frozr). Can anyone with experience offer me some advice on how to fix this?
Here is my current fan setup in the case:
Top: Exaust (Antec 120mm TriCool Fan)
Rear: H80 (Setup as Intake per the instructions) 2x 120mm
Lower Chamber is PSU Setup as Intake.
There is room to add two fans to the front of the case as well.
What should I do fan wise or mounting wise to imporove my GPU temp without compromising the H80 Cooling fans cooling my Radiator. Previsouly,the CNPS9900 setup to exaust as well.
